A is a creative digital art form where creators sync a series of still illustrations, digital paintings, comic panels, or lightly animated graphics to a specific song. Unlike traditional AMVs (Anime Music Videos) which cut together pre-existing moving video clips, PMVs rely heavily on the timing, transition pacing, panning, and zooming of high-quality static artwork.
